Acute Coronary Syndrome III: Diagnostic Studies

Diagnosing acute coronary syndrome or ACS begins with a thorough patient history. Notable symptoms include central, crushing chest pain radiating to the left arm, neck, jaw, or back, along with shortness of breath, sweating (diaphoresis), nausea, vomiting, dizziness, and palpitations.It is crucial to note any history of cardiac illnesses and assess risk factors, including age, gender, smoking, hypertension, diabetes, hyperlipidemia, and a sedentary lifestyle.During physical examination, vital...

Imaging Studies for Cardiovascular System V: CT

Cardiac computed tomography (CT) scanning is an advanced cardiac imaging technique that utilizes CT technology, with or without intravenous (IV) contrast, to produce accurate cross-sectional virtual slices of specific areas of the heart, coronary circulation, and major blood vessels such as the aorta, pulmonary veins, and arteries. The computer processes these slices to generate three-dimensional images. Multidetector CT (MDCT) is a rapid form of CT scanning that captures multiple slices...

Coronary Artery Disease I: Introduction

Coronary Artery Disease (CAD): An Overview with Scientific InsightsCoronary Artery Disease (CAD), often referred to as C-A-D, is a prevalent blood vessel disorder classified under the broader category of atherosclerosis. Atherosclerosis is a pathological process characterized by the hardening and narrowing of arteries due to the accumulation of atherosclerotic plaques. These plaques are composed of cholesterol, fatty substances, inflammatory cells, calcium, and fibrin, reducing blood flow to...

Area of Science:

  • Cardiovascular Imaging Technologies
  • Biomedical Optics
  • Medical Device Development

Background:

  • Intravascular imaging is crucial for diagnosing and managing cardiovascular diseases.
  • Current modalities like intravascular ultrasound have limitations in resolution and tissue characterization.
  • A need exists for advanced imaging techniques to provide more detailed vessel information.

Purpose of the Study:

  • To review the background, development, and current status of Optical Coherence Tomography (OCT).
  • To discuss the advantages and limitations of OCT compared to existing intravascular imaging methods.
  • To explore the potential future clinical applications and advancements of OCT in cardiology.

Main Methods:

  • Literature review of studies and developments in intravascular OCT.
  • Comparative analysis of OCT with intravascular ultrasound and other imaging modalities.
  • Discussion of technical principles and clinical evidence supporting OCT use.

Main Results:

  • OCT offers high-resolution cross-sectional imaging of blood vessels, surpassing ultrasound.
  • Key advantages include superior visualization of plaque morphology and stent deployment.
  • Limitations involve penetration depth and artifact susceptibility, which are areas of ongoing research.

Conclusions:

  • OCT is a promising intravascular imaging modality with significant potential for clinical adoption.
  • Further research and technological refinements are expected to enhance OCT's capabilities.
  • OCT is poised to become an integral part of interventional cardiology and vascular assessment.
